Murder Investigation Launched Following Dog Bite Death in West Yorkshire
16 Ağustos 2026The Guardian
- Police in West Yorkshire have initiated a murder investigation following the death of a man who was bitten by a dog. The incident occurred on an old trainline footpath in Wakefield, where reports of an altercation were received shortly before the police arrived.
- A 55-year-old man has been arrested in connection with the case, and authorities are appealing for witnesses to come forward.
- The investigation comes amid increasing scrutiny of dog-related incidents in the UK, where attacks have led to serious injuries and fatalities. This case highlights the complexities involved in handling aggressive animals and the responsibilities of pet owners.
